Output e4fece226736eca4e0d6c36687a4442d117b7341a3fd9e92439e2d282fe3bf7a:0

value
21999891830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f8da1fc850d53fe1abf9a51a38f9d9ff97a590d OP_EQUAL
address
3DKTQisxWgb4La1zH7Bo5DtMRSAfNVpy2Z
transaction
e4fece226736eca4e0d6c36687a4442d117b7341a3fd9e92439e2d282fe3bf7a
confirmations
344306
spent
true